The following students have been named to the dean's list for academic excellence after the fall 2019 semester at ºù«Ӱҵ. To earn dean's list distinctions in SDSU's colleges, students must have completed a minimum of 12 credits and must have earned at least a 3.5 GPA on a 4.0 scale. Students with an asterisk received a perfect 4.0 GPA.

The list contains more than 2,700 students from 32 states and 29 foreign nations. More than 1,000 students recorded a 4.0.

Students with F, I, U, RI or RU grades are not eligible regardless of system term GPA attained. Note that this report includes courses that were taken at other South Dakota institutions this term. A minimum of 12 credits within the 100-699 course range must be taken. A student who passes pre-general education courses may still qualify, if the student has 12 other credits that do fall within the 100-699 range.
